Through the IMS Young Investigator Awards, the International Myeloma Society provides travel grants to young myeloma researchers to assist with expenses relating to their participation at the19th International Myeloma Society Annual Meeting, August 25-27, 2022, Los Angeles, California.

Katharina Susek and Maria Karvouni, PhD students at Karolinska Institutet were awarded the IMS Young Investigator Award for Exemplary Abstract for the following abstract, respectively:

  • PD1-based chimeric-switch receptor expressing NK cells recover from immune checkpoint inhibition in cancer
  • Exploring the feasibility of CD38-targeting CAR-NK therapy for Multiple Myeloma by harnessing features of cytokine-expanded NK cells
